About 15 Chester Crescent
15 Chester Crescent is a five-bedroom mid-terrace house in Newcastle Upon Tyne (NE2 1DH). It has a recorded floor area of 199 m² (around 2142 sq ft), construction records dating it to before 1900 and council tax band C. The latest certificate (October 2014) shows a G (score 20), near the bottom of the EPC scale. The recommended improvements would lift it to C (score 77), a 4-band jump. The latest certificate is from October 2014, so improvements made since then won't be reflected. Period features are noted in the property record.
